Comprehending Car Locksmith Services
A car locksmith is a specialized professional trained to manage all elements of automotive lock and key issues. These specialists are equipped with the understanding and tools to help with a range of problems, including:
Key Extraction: Retrieving keys that are stuck in the ignition or door lock.Key Duplication: Making copies of your existing car keys.Lockout Assistance: Gaining entry to your vehicle when you are locked out.Key Programming: Programming new keys for contemporary automobiles with transponder chips.Lock Replacement: Replacing harmed or malfunctioning locks.Ignition Repair: Fixing issues with the ignition system.When to Call a Car Locksmith

Q: How much does it cost to get a car locksmith?
A: The cost of car locksmith services can differ depending on the kind of service, the intricacy of the issue, and the area. Usually, a standard lockout service can vary from ₤ 50 to ₤ 150, while more complicated tasks like key programming or lock replacement may cost more. It's always a great concept to get a quote before the locksmith starts work.
Q: Can a car locksmith make a brand-new key if I do not have any existing keys?
A: Yes, an expert car locksmith can produce a new key locksmith car even if you do not have any existing keys. They will require the Vehicle Identification Number (VIN) and may need proof of ownership to abide by security guidelines.
Q: How long does it take for a car locksmith to arrive?
A: The reaction time can vary depending upon the locksmith's schedule and your location. Numerous locksmiths use quick action services and can show up within 30 minutes to an hour. In some cases, it may take longer during peak hours.
Q: Will the locksmith damage my car while acquiring entry?
A: A trusted car locksmith will utilize non-invasive strategies to acquire entry to your vehicle. Nevertheless, in many cases, small damage might happen, specifically if the lock is especially stubborn. The locksmith must inform you if this is a possibility.
Q: Can I get a car locksmith if I have a flat tire or other non-lock-related problems?
A: Car locksmiths specialize in lock and key services. If you have a blowout or other mechanical problems, you should call a tow truck or a mechanic. However, some locksmith professionals may offer extra services, so it's worth asking.
Q: Is it legal for a car locksmith to make a copy of my key?
A: Yes, it is legal for a car locksmith to make a copy of your key, offered they have your authorization and you can show ownership of the vehicle. Some states have particular laws concerning key duplication, so it's essential to verify the locksmith's compliance with local guidelines.
